Output dcabdda5c14d48e73a16ecc03d16bf03b962efdb55105a78035f15cec724ef2a:1

value
290677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c25f68f9062d3721d4f3e642efcc2d9f084e136 OP_EQUAL
address
3Mm44UG8CyRHrJJrjiEdFuGzJA12VccH1m
transaction
dcabdda5c14d48e73a16ecc03d16bf03b962efdb55105a78035f15cec724ef2a
confirmations
90191
spent
true